Andrea Thompson
Andrea Thompson is a well-known American actress who is best known as a star of the television shows 'Falcon Crest '24''and Babylon 5'. The voiceovers she has done are well acknowledged. She was raised with three sisters in Dayton Ohio. With her family, she emigrated to Australia when she was just six years old. Thompson moved from New York after graduating high school and travelled over five years. She wanted to start modeling as a profession. An impressive modeling career opened her way for acting. Her career as an actor began shortly after she took acting classes at Strasberg Studio & Herbert Berghof Studios. After doing guest voiceovers in the early days, her career as an actor has grown significantly. Her distinctive voice and impressive acting talents inspire a variety of new talent in show business. The actress has two children. She is a mother who has been married twice. Andrea Thompson got her big break in acting with the role she played in 1987's drama "Wall street. Then, she made an appearance as a guest in an Monsters episode. She played Genele Ericson on the soap drama Falcon Crest in 1989. Two years later she played the role of the nurse Helen Caldwell in the movie Delirious. Featuring John Candy Emma Samms Mariel Hemingway and Raymond Burr in lead roles the film did not do very well at the American box market. The actress had a small character in the drama Civil Wars in 1992. The following year, she was part of the cast of the sci-fi thriller "Babylon Five" in the role of the telepath Talia Winters. After season 2, she left the show. Andrea Thompson was born in Dayton, Ohio on the 6th of January, 1960. She grew up with three sisters. The information available is not about her parents. In 1987, the actress got married David Guc who she divorced in 1990. Thompson was blessed with an infant, Alec. His father's identity is not known until date. Her wedding was to actor Jerry Doyle in 1995. They have a son, named Al. The couple divorced in 1997.
